Importing file
Import File partially imports data from other systems to an existing M3 DMP dataset for multiple data types or accumulators. You can import the data according to a specific year, year and period, time mark, transaction type, and budget.
For the file import to succeed, ensure that these conditions are met:
- The file must have the .csv extension.
- The file must be in the correct format.
- The file must have *FRF
as the first column. The value of *FRF for all rows must be blank.
The part *Content at the first row of the file means a comment. If you add this, you can include comments or notes.
- The lists in the file must use a separator, preferably a comma (,).
- For options that require column names, the column name in the file must match the column name that you specify in the Import File tab.
- The file must contain DMP column names that are consistent with the selected transaction type in the Import File tab. For example, Transaction Type 34 (Demand/Calculated sales forecast) usually includes the accumulators UCDEMA, MFCFOR, and MFMADJ.
- Do not include duplicate entries, which are two rows that are exactly the same, including Year and Period.
- Do not include duplicate column names.
Example 1
The supported file format is CSV. This is a comma-separated text file format. You can use a comma or another symbol as the separator. You can edit the file in a text editor, such as Notepad, or Microsoft Excel.
*FRF;UCITNO;OKDIGC;Year;Period;UCIVQT
;LIQEXTRACT ;;2012;8;1178.2
;LIQEXTRACT ;;2012;9;2356.4
;LIQEXTRACT ;;2012;10;2356.4
;R004 ;;2012;9;900
;R007 ;;2012;8;635
The Year column is optional. If the column is in the CSV file, DMP uses the year selected in the Import File tab.
The Period column must have that exact name with a capital P.
The first column *FRF is always empty, and the row is where DMP looks for the Key and Accumulator field names.
The columns after *FRF and before the Year/Period columns are Key column in the M3 DMP dataset. You can find these keys in the Settings – Format dialog box.
The values after the column are M3 dataset accumulator fields. You can find valid fields in the DMP table PosOssel, and matches the M3 dataset accumulators.
DMP imports multiple accumulators. DMP also imports new accumulators, even if they are not previously included in the dataset. Examples include UCDEMA, MFMFOR, MFCFOR, MFMADJ, UCDMA2, UCIVQT, UCSAAM, UCUCOS, and UCORQT.

Example 3: Create a new season
This file includes the main product, planning entity, and style color. It creates one entry per item to build the new structure in season S3_2012.

Example 6: Import file horizontally
You can import this type of CSV file with periods arranged horizontally. You must select a data type. If a YEAR column exists in the file, the selected year is ignored. The system adds the data type to the dataset if the data type is missing.
